A small family winery in Podersdorf am See, Weingut Fuhrmann – Ioan u. Rodica Birtoc belongs to the quieter side of Lake Neusiedl wine country. Its clearest public marker is a Falstaff-listed 2009 Chardonnay, a useful signal for drinkers interested in still white wine from Neusiedlersee rather than a high-gloss cellar-door circuit.
